SCHOOL OF COMPUTER SCIENCE AND ENGINEERING

B.Tech. (CSE)

CSE498 Comprehensive Examination Syllabus

Module 1:
Programming and Problem Solving: C fundamentals - Iterations-Arrays-Pointers-Functions-
Structures. OOP&IWP: OO fundamentals using C++ - Classes – Objects – Inheritance –
Polymorphism – HTML – CSS – Java script – PHP cookies – sessions.

Module 2:
Data Structures: Analysis of algorithms – Stack – Queue – Linked Lists – Sorting – Searching –
Trees- Graphs. TOC/PLT: Automata – Regular Expressions – CFG – Turing Machines –
Lexical analysis – Syntax Analysis – Semantic Analysis – Code Generation – Code Optimization.

Module 3:
Computer Architecture and Digital Logic: Instruction formats and types – Addressing modes –
Data representation – Memory Hierarchy – Virtual memory – I/O Techniques – DMA – RAID
– Simplification of functions – Sequential and Combinational logic circuits. Microprocessor and
Interfacing: 8086 Instructions – Addressing Modes – Peripherals and interfacing: 8251, 8253,
8255, 8257, 8259.

Module 4:
Database Design: DB Schema – ER diagram – DFD – Normalization – SQL – Indexing –
Transactions and related issues. Operating System: Processes – IPC – Scheduling – Concurrency
and Synchronization – Deadlocks – Memory management – File systems.

Module 5:
Computer Networks: Switching – Layers and Protocols – LAN – WAN – Routing – Congestion
– Data Security and Integrity. Image Processing and Graphics: Digital Image fundamentals –
Transformation – Enhancement – Restoration – Compression – 2D and 3D representation and
Manipulation – Modelling and Rendering. Software Engineering: Process models – Scheduling –
Testing - OO Approaches.
BTECH (CSE-BIF)- Computer Science & Engineering with
Specialization in Bio-Informatics
CSE498- COMPREHENSIVE EXAMINATION Syllabus

Module 1:

Programming and Problem Solving: C fundamentals - Iterations-Arrays-Pointers-Functions-


Structures. Object Oriented Programming: OO fundamentals using C++ - Classes – Objects
– Inheritance – Polymorphism. CGI & Web Programming: CGI – Environment variables—
Response Headers- Accept Types-HTML-Forms-Query String.

Module 2:

Data Structures: Analysis of algorithms – Stack – Queue – Linked Lists – Sorting – Searching –
Trees- Graphs. Database Design: DB Schema – ER diagram – DFD – Normalization – SQL –
Indexing – Transactions and related issues.

Module 3:

Computer Architecture and Digital Logic: Instruction formats and types – Addressing modes
– Data representation – Memory Hierarchy – Virtual memory – I/O Techniques – DMA –
RAID –Simplification of functions – Sequential and Combinational logic circuits. Operating
System: Processes – IPC – Scheduling – Concurrency and Synchronization – Deadlocks –
Memory management – File systems. Theory ofComputation: Automata – Regular Expressions
– CFG – Turing Machines – PDA.

Module 4:

Computer Networks: Switching – Layers and Protocols – LAN – WAN – Routing –


Congestion – Data Security and Integrity. Software Engineering: Process models – Scheduling
– Testing - OO Approaches.

Module 5:

Cell Biology and Genetics: Cell structure and function, Transport across cell membranes, Cell
signalling, motility and integration, Mechanisms of inheritance, Evolution and genetic
applications. Biochemistry: Foundation of biochemistry, Carbohydrates, Amino acids and
Proteins, Lipids and Nucleic acids. Molecular Biology: Chromosomes, DNA, Transcription,
translation, Retroviruses and recombination - transformation, conjugation, transduction
